Curry Goat

Cultural Context

Curry Goat is a staple in Jamaican cuisine, often enjoyed during special occasions and family gatherings. It reflects the island's rich history of culinary influences, including Indian spices brought by indentured laborers. The dish is celebrated for its bold flavors and tender meat, making it a favorite at parties and festive events. Today, variations of Curry Goat can be found in Caribbean communities worldwide, each adding their unique twist to this beloved classic.
